Why Dubai is a Top Destination for Digital Nomads

Dubai has rapidly climbed the ranks as a favorite city for remote professionals, thanks to its fast-track digital nomad visa, robust technology infrastructure, and a tax-friendly business environment. With a new wave of “digital nomad villages” and advanced studio developments, Dubai caters directly to the demands of location-independent workers. Studio apartments are especially suited to this lifestyle—they offer flexible living arrangements, manageable costs, and seamless integration of work and leisure.

Premium neighborhoods like Dubai Marina and Downtown Dubai now offer studios in developments purpose-built for remote workers, with features like coworking spaces, smart home integration, and on-site professional facilities. Affordability remains accessible, particularly in upcoming areas and smart communities, positioning Dubai well ahead of many other global cities for digital nomads.

Key Features Digital Nomads Look For in a Studio Apartment

To maximize productivity and comfort, digital nomads in Dubai prioritize specific features in studio living. High-speed, redundant internet connectivity is non-negotiable; leading developments often provide 10G fiber connections to ensure downtime is never an issue. Smart home systems—including automated climate control and digital concierge services—streamline daily living and work routines.

Security is another core priority, with facial recognition entry systems and 24/7 support commonly available in newer communities. Flexible work and leisure configurations, whether a built-in workspace or adaptable furnishings, make studios highly attractive for those who blur the line between home and office.

Discover the Best Dubai Neighborhoods for Digital Nomads and Studio Living

Dubai’s urban landscape offers several hotspots perfect for digital nomads. Dubai Marina stands out with its waterfront views and direct access to coworking centers, shopping, and dining. Jumeirah Lake Towers (JLT) boasts excellent transport links and vibrant social scenes, making it ideal for younger professionals. Emerging tech clusters, such as those near Business Bay and Internet City, provide affordable studio apartments while positioning residents near leading workspaces and tech events.

In 2025, digital nomad villages and smart developments are increasingly found near public transport and leisure amenities, further enhancing the convenience and lifestyle appeal for digital visa holders.

Budgeting for Your Studio Apartment in Dubai

While Dubai has a reputation for luxury, recent offerings cater to a range of budgets. Entry-level studios in digital nomad communities can start at approximately AED 6,500 per month, including major utilities and internet. Premium studio residences in Downtown Dubai and other central neighborhoods may reach AED 12,000 monthly but pair higher costs with additional amenities and prime locations.

Apart from rent, consider budgets for utilities (sometimes included), transport, groceries, and leisure. Compared to leading tech hubs globally, Dubai often provides better value, coupled with lower personal taxation.
